Gather These Simple Ingredients
For this simple yet satisfying dish,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 8 ounces linguine (or ramen, spaghetti, fettuccini)
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 bell pepper, diced
- 1 carrot, julienned
- 1/4 cup soy sauce (or Tamari, or Coconut Aminos)
- 2 tablespoons honey (or agave syrup, or brown sugar)
- 1/2 cup peanut butter
- 1 tablespoon chili sauce
- 1/4 cup chopped peanuts
- 2 green onions, chopped
- 1 tablespoon sesame seeds
How to Make Easy Thai Noodles With Peanut Sauce
Let’s get cooking! Follow these delightful steps for your easy weeknight dinner:
Cook the noodles: Start by cooking the noodles according to package instructions. Once they’re perfectly tender, drain and set aside.
Sauté the veggies: In a large skillet, heat the vegetable oil over medium heat. Add the minced garlic, diced bell pepper, and julienned carrot. Sauté until softened, about 4-5 minutes. The smell will be absolutely heavenly!
Make the sauce: In a separate b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, honey, peanut butter, and chili sauce until smooth and creamy.
Combine noodles and sauce: Add the cooked noodles to the skillet filled with your sautéed veggies. Drizzle the sauce over everything and toss gently to combine, ensuring every noodle is coated in that delicious peanutty goodness.
Serve it up: Transfer your noodles to serving bowls and top with chopped peanuts, sliced green onions, and a sprinkle of sesame seeds for that perfect finishing touch.
Enjoy: Dig in while warm, and savor each cozy bite!
Delicious Variations to Try
While this Easy Thai Noodles With Peanut Sauce recipe is perfect as is, here are a few fun twists to make it even more delightful:
- Protein Power: Add cooked chicken, shrimp, or tofu for a heartier meal that will keep you satisfied.
- Zesty Citrus: Squeeze in a bit of fresh lime juice right before serving for a zesty kick.
- Crisp Veggies: Toss in some snap peas or broccoli for an extra crunch and color.
- Spicy Kick: For those who love heat, sprinkle in some red pepper flakes or sriracha to amp up the spice levels.
Chef Emma’s Helpful Tips
To make the most out of your Easy Thai Noodles With Peanut Sauce, keep these tips in mind:
- Make Ahead: You can prep the sauce ahead of time and store it in the fridge for up to one week. Just give it a good stir before using!
- Noodle Options: Feel free to experiment with different types of noodles; rice noodles also work beautifully for a gluten-free option.
- Storage Suggestions: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ge. They’re best consumed within 3 days.
- Veggie Slicing Trick: Use a mandoline slicer to create evenly cut veggies in no time!
